Spina Colada Slot Review

At a glance

Spina Colada is a Yggdrasil slot that mixes a tropical beach party with a 5×3, 25-line board. It leans on a multiplier wild and a re-spin feature, with a fair 96.3% return and a 3,200x ceiling. The variance is medium, on stakes from $0.10 to $125 a spin.

Inside the 25-line board

Play sits on five reels and three rows, with 25 fixed lines. Wins form when matching symbols land on adjacent reels from the left, and the paytable sets each value. Because the lines are fixed, the stake always covers all 25 each spin.

Cocktails, parrots, and beach icons fill the reels, while a vinyl wild stands in for the pays. The bet range runs from $0.10 to $125 a spin, so it suits most floats. As a result, base play stays busy before the feature kicks in.

Reading the 96.3% return

The honest read is that 96.3% sits just above the 96% modern average. That figure keeps about 3.7 cents of each dollar over the long run. So the value here is fair, which suits a feature-led slot.

Across 1,000 spins, a 96.3% return implies near $37 in expected cost before variance moves it. Still, that figure is a theoretical long-run average, not a session forecast. Because the variance is medium, swings stay moderate around it.

The multiplier wild and re-spin

The wild is the engine, since it carries a multiplier and triggers a re-spin. When it lands, it locks and the other reels spin again for free. While it holds, the multiplier lifts any line it completes.
